Avelo Airlines Adds Atlanta To Wilmington Lineup

Avelo Airlines announced today another expansion at Wilmington Airport (ILG) – adding new service to Atlanta’s Hartsfield-Jackson International Airport (ATL), the return of three popular Florida destinations and a second based aircraft coming back to ILG.

Beginning early November, Avelo will operate these routes twice weekly utilizing Boeing Next-Generation 737 aircraft. Specific route information and start dates below. Avelo is offering very low, one-way fares starting at $46* from ILG. Travelers can make reservations at AveloAir.com.

Last month, Avelo announced nonstop service to Charlotte / Concord, N.C. (USA) and Central Florida’s Orlando / Lakeland (LAL), bringing the total number of routes at ILG to 13.
